Sylvania is seeking a Paraeducator for Special Education to support students in multiple settings. The role involves directed instruction, behavior management, and progress tracking, with emphasis on safety and positive student engagement.
The position requires a High School Diploma, PCA certification within 30 days, and the ability to work with technology. The schedule is full-time for 184 days at 6.5 hours per day.
Paraeducator Special Education
Full-Time 184 days/6.5 hrs/day
High School Diploma or equivalent. Personal Care Assistant certification required to be completed within 30 days of start date.
Candidates must have completed60 semester/ 90 quarter credits orobtained an associate degree (or higher)from a regionally accredited institutionorhave passed the ParaEducator exam or ParaPro exam. (Documentation will be required)
Good communications, interpersonal and recordkeeping skills. Ability/desire to work with technology and computers. Ability to work cooperatively with students and staff. Ability to supervise students. Ability to take direction. Ability to maintain regular attendance, which includes completing an assigned day.
Must be able to lift a minimum of 40 pounds. Ability to perform position responsibilities, including physical factors, work devices, materials handling, data functions and people functions, but not limited to toileting, feeding and self-care procedures, implementing behavioral management program; maintaining student data; working with students who may display aggressive, abusive, or inappropriate verbal and/or physical behavior.Must be physically working in the building.
